How can you change the direction of a new VV-VF door operator that operates in the wrong direction?

  1. Change the control motor

  2. Change the door motor

  3. Change the phase sequence

  4. Replace the drive belt

The correct answer is: Change the phase sequence

To change the direction of a new Variable Voltage-Variable Frequency (VV-VF) door operator, adjusting the phase sequence is the appropriate method. In electric motors, particularly those that operate on alternating current, the direction of rotation is determined by the sequence of the phases applied to the motor. By changing the phase sequence — which involves modifying the order in which the electrical phases are connected to the motor — the motor's rotational direction can be reversed. This is crucial in systems where the proper motion of components, such as doors, is necessary for safe and efficient operation. The other options focus on components that, while they may affect the operation of the door operator, do not directly influence its rotational direction. For example, changing the control motor or the door motor could potentially address other issues but would not specifically address the need to reverse the direction of operation without proper phase adjustments. Similarly, replacing the drive belt concerns the connection between the motor and the door but does not impact the motor's rotational direction. Thus, adjusting the phase sequence is the direct and effective solution for changing the operational direction of the door operator.
